Pursuit Ends With OWI Arrest

On April 19, 2021, at approximately 5:54AM, the Henry County Sheriff’s Office received a 911 call of a vehicle driving all over the roadway and almost causing a crash near the intersection of 185th Street and U.S. Highway 218, north of Mount Pleasant, Iowa. The reporting party also observed the vehicle drive into the median of the highway and almost crash. The driver continued to drive the vehicle out of the median and then continue southbound on U.S. Highway 218.   A deputy sheriff, and Mt. Pleasant officers, located the vehicle near Mile Marker 43 on U.S. Highway 218.

Officers on scene attempted to stop the vehicle, but the vehicle would not stop and yield for officers. After some distance, officers were able to contain the vehicle and get it stopped.

After stopping the vehicle, a white, 2014, Infinity QX70; the driver was identified as Matthew Bradley Lewis (38 years of age) of Cedar Rapids, Iowa.

After an investigation, it was found that Matthew was operating a motor vehicle while under the influence of alcohol.  Matthew was subsequently placed under arrest and transported to the Henry County Jail without incident.

Matthew Bradley Lewis was charged with Operating While Under the Influence First Offense (Serious Misdemeanor), Reckless Driving, Open Container – Driver 21 Years Old & Older, Failure to Maintain Control, and Failing to Yield to Emergency Vehicle.
